2FA methods supported by Healthcare.gov

Healthcare.gov offers the following two-factor authentication options to help protect your account.

SMS

Healthcare.gov can send a one-time verification code to your phone via text message.

Phone call

Healthcare.gov can call your phone and read out a verification code.

Email

Healthcare.gov can deliver a one-time verification code to your email address.

Healthcare.gov 2FA — Frequently asked questions

Does Healthcare.gov support an authenticator app?

No. Healthcare.gov does not currently offer TOTP-based codes, but it does support SMS, Phone call, Email.

Which two-factor authentication methods does Healthcare.gov support?

Healthcare.gov currently supports: SMS, Phone call, Email.
